Given that two events have already passed, is it now impossible to complete the campaign without buyouts, or can you make up to 4200 with the remaining 4?


noahssnark

If you play every day from the next four events, you can make it. Each event is 21 days, so that's 1050 points for daily play, times four for 4200 on the dot.


Vulcorian

Rough maths. 4200 points at 50 points every 20 hours means 84 days required. If each event is 3 weeks/21 days, then 84/21=4, and there are 4 events remaining, so playing every event left on payout cooldown should get you the final rewards, but it will be tight. TL:DR - Possible, yes. Probable, maybe.

Is it worth the effort to create/run a heavy tank build if you only intend to do Random Advanced TFOs, or by not just doing a FAW dps build are you kinda slowing things down?


scisslizz

If you enjoy playing solo advanced/elite content, then yes, you want a survivable ship instead of a glass cannon. Or maybe I only say that because my own DPS isn't high enough to one-shot vaporize the whole map yet.


ShdySnds

Nope and without getting more in the weeds, the game doesn't match by role so unless you just really enjoy building your ship like it's going to be wasted. If you just want to build tanks or try to solo harder TFOs by yourself then have fun with it but for Random Advanced, it's definitely not needed and probably won't even be noticed. ...unless you start getting into PVP but that's a whole different animal.


noahssnark

It's not really worth doing a heavy tank at all in this game, survivability isn't the biggest concern even in elite. End game tank builds don't focus on stacking survivability bonuses, they're just normal AOE DPS builds with Suppression Barrage. Their focus is on group damage boosts by debuffing enemy resistance, and holding aggro by keeping DPS high enough to maintain threat. In Random Advanced TFOs, tanks aren't really that helpful anyway, since you can't rely on random teammates to provide ultra high DPS that makes tanking worthwhile, and there isn't as big of a need to debuff enemies as they don't have trillions of health to carve through. And naturally there's nothing in Advanced that you can't survive with a DPS build anyway, focusing on survivability is overkill. It's basically wasted effort when higher DPS would get you through quicker and safer anyway.

Whats the deal with "iso mags"? What do they do, how to get one/them?


shadowofthegrave

Isomags are advanced engineering consoles. They apply stacking bonuses to (max) weapons power and can have mods that buff damage, they are an alternative to the fleet vulnerability locators/exploiters (you cannot mix isomags and vuln loc/explos), with a further upside that you can mix them with non-vuln damage boosting tactical consoles (notably the colony tac consoles and the bellum disco consoles). If your ship is built for DEW, and it's layout isn't notably heavy on tac consoles compared to eng consoles, then they can provide an improvement in performance, albeit at a price. Isomags are crafted consoles. The necessary components to make them are acquired from running elite TFOs. They can also be bought on the exchange. Isomags with appropriate damage-type modifiers are quite pricey. Isomags with rubbish mods are cheap. The modifier can be reengineered. As the pool of mods includes a large number that are of low-desirability, it can take quite a lot of dilithium (& salvage) to get useful ones. If you choose to buy cheap isomags and reengineer, it is advisable to stop re-rolling when you get to *any* +damage type mod, and if it isn't one you will use, to sell it back to the exchange. But also - to be clear - isomags are just an option, and not a necessity.


noahssnark

[Isomagnetic Plasma Distribution Manifolds](https://stowiki.net/wiki/Advanced_Consoles#Advanced_Engineering_Consoles) are an Advanced engineering console. They increase both Max and Current Weapon Power, which acts as a separate multiplier for energy weapons, making them very strong. They've replaced the old Spire consoles, the Vulnerability Locators and Exploiters, as the Advanced console of choice for higher end builds. They can be crafted using parts that drop from Elite TFOs, in the chart on the wiki page linked above. They are also available on the exchange. The big problem is that their [Mod] is random, and you need the energy weapon damage bonus of your chosen flavor. For [Phaser], this can be quite expensive; some people choose to try to re-engineer, others simply save and buy the right one. For other damage types, the price is much lower, and buying is generally the right call.

What are some damage sources that can be used while cloacked and dont cause you to decloack


Ad3506

That depends on your type of cloak. First of all, some enemies in story missions can and will just ignore your cloak, and interacting with NPCs will drop your cloak, so combat that starts after NPC interactions will put you in combat with your cloak down, so a cloak really isn't very useful for story missions, and you'd more want one for TFOs. Second, you only gain the Ambush buff when you actually drop the cloak, so you won't get that bonus if you remain cloaked, regardless of what you do whilst cloaked. Third, whilst cloaked you obviously have no shields. Making a build that never has any shields can make you much more fragile than you might expect - watch out for warp core explosions and AoE effects. Fourth: If you are in a TFO and are cloaked, then if enemies aren't shooting you, they can just shoot your teamates instead, so the total amount of damage your team takes might not really change just because you aren't taking damage. As for actual cloaks: For a regular cloak, not much at all is useful, since you have to drop cloak to use basically any weapons or abilities, and then can't re-cloak after using them. For a battle cloak, you could potentially do things like drop cloak, use some EPG space magic, then re-cloak whilst it does its magic, but you'd still be vilnerable for quite a while. For an enhanced battle cloak, you can fire mines and torps without dropping the cloak, although you do become briefly targetable when you fire, which does somewhat defeat the point of a cloak. You can also use some sci magic abilities whilst under an EBC, but again, you become briefly targetable. EGP builds work well and still do very good DPS whilst cloaked with an EBC, but you aren't truly perma-cloaked. There's also Mask Energy Signature, which is generally not overly liked or used, as you can't use it during combat, and can't fire when it's active. The other ways of getting cloaked are probably more useful for a "cloak" build than an actual cloak: [Intel Team](https://stowiki.net/wiki/Ability:_Intelligence_Team) will give you 9 seconds of Stealth on a 30 second cooldown and a 15 second GCD. You can reduce the minimum CD to 10s with the [Fresh from R&R](https://stowiki.net/wiki/Trait:_Fresh_From_R%26R) trait. This is enough to maintain 9 seconds of stealth every 10 seconds, provided you have the cooldown reduction needed. It's not the same as a cloak as you gain Targeting Stealth, not actual Stealth, so Stealth traits don't trigger, although "[Exitus Acta Probat](https://stowiki.net/wiki/Trait:_Exitus_Acta_Probat)" does proc off of Intel Team. Warp Signature Masking \[The passive ability of Intel ships\] It's not an actual cloak, so cloaking and declaoking effects don't trigger, but it does give you some stealth passively, so you can be stealthed and still do everything normally like using abilities or firing weapons. The downsides are that it requires a full-spec Intel ship, and that the amount of stealth it gives is small, so you might want some stealth increase buffs and lots of aux power for it to really be useful.
